Janet L. Watkins, until recently a personnel executive at Wright-Patterson Air Force Base, has been hired as associate director of the Glenn Research Center of the National Aeronautics and Space Administration.
She is responsible for overall management of operations at the Glenn center, said Ray Lugo, Glenn’s director.
At Wright-Patterson, Watkins had been in charge of developing policies and procedures for the Air Force Materiel Command’s personnel in-sourcing program, NASA Glenn officials said. She served for more than 20 years in Air Force management.
Watkins, a native of Dayton, received her bachelor’s degree in business administration and management from Wright State University and her master’s degree in public administration from Central Michigan University, NASA officials said.
